2 days ago i moved my house (and vendors) when i set them up again in the new location i was able to put less than half of what i had on before.


no my char has 2430merchant and previous to this I've had no problem pulling down and putting things on/off my vendor...i dont sell a lot and do tend to hide some of the nice stuff on there ( the cpl packs of NS shard/layers and such)


now im being told by a CSR...actually 2...that they count the Contents of the backpack as well as the pack against the total item limit...


...when was this changed?? Seeing as i had MORE crap before i moved my house and i was able to keep putting stuff up on the vendors...

When the changed it to 12 vendors and 4000 items. It did not count (4000 limit or your max for your total vendors) if you had the items on vendor but you pull them off and tried to put them back it does.

They figure that if backpacks only count as one item, regardless of what is in them, that people will "exploit" this and use their vendor for storage, by putting 50 items each into 4000 backpacks, which would enable them to have 200k of items, rather than 4k of items, on their vendors.


Of course, the whole storage issue for crafters and collectors of loot is not being addressed before they implement these changes, partly because Sony feels there is no storage issue.
